He studied at the Isamboul Artillery School, graduating as a lieutenant in 1903. He was Atatürk's right-hand man and confidant, who considered him too statist in the economic sphere and too passive in politics. In 1937, he resigned, but became President of the Republic a year later following Atatürk's death.
During the Second World War, he maintained Turkey's neutrality. Despite his image as a dictator, he authorized the creation of political parties.
